git使用常见问题总结

1、先来生成钥匙ssh key           $ ssh-keygen -t rsa -C “youremail@163.com”

2、然后github 上建立新项目,然后本地建立文件夹克隆下来(注意提交的时候不要在最外层提交,因为目录结构不对会提交不了,要对你操作的项目目录右键提交)

3、就是  git add .   >    git commit -m ""    >    git remote add origin "远程仓库地址"      git push origin master

注意:如果出现类似报错       ailed to push some refs to ''    出现错误的主要原因是github中的README.md文件不在本地代码目录中

所以要先更显远程代码到本地     可以通过如下命令进行代码合并【注:pull=fetch+merge]
  git pull --rebase origin master

 

更新远程到本地 

      1 使用命令查看连接的远程的仓库

    git remote -v

   2 远程获取代码

    git fetch origin master

  如果出现 Already up-to-date 说明代码更新好了

  出现 FETCH_HEAD

  使用命令 git merge FETCH_HEAD

  3 当然 我们也可以git fetch origin master:temp建立新分支temp,将代码合并到新分支temp上,在删除新分支temp

 

git常用命令

git checkout -b  '分支名'     //切换并新建分支

git push origin dbg_lichen_star:dbg_lichen_star      //推送本地分支都远程

git push origin --delete dbg_lichen_star     //删除远程分支

git branch -a  查看所有分支

git branch -d '分支名'    //删除本地分支

git push origin --delete '分支名'   //删除远程分支

posted @ 2019-05-05 16:51  tomofagain  阅读(727)  评论(0编辑  收藏  举报